基于BPSK调制的卫星移动通信遥测异常信号识别系统设计  被引量:6

Design of Telemetry Abnormal Signal Recognition System for Satellite Mobile Communication Based on BPSK Modulation

摘  要:为提高卫星移动通信遥测异常信号识别系统传输兼容性和识别准确率,设计了基于BPSK调制的卫星移动通信遥测异常信号识别系统。通过BP神经网络卫星移动通信遥测模块,建立B/S模式识别模块,借助BPSK数控振荡器及虚拟仪器通信模块,定向化处理遥测异常信号。确定非圆相位与非圆率,定义子空间特性原理,估计遥测异常信号传输方向,提取遥测异常信号瞬时特征与波形特征,计算遥测异常信号参数,实现卫星移动通信遥测异常信号识别。结果证实,所提系统的传输兼容性和识别准确率。In order to improve the transmission compatibility and recognition accuracy of satellite mobile communication telemetry abnor-mal signal recognition system,a satellite mobile communication telemetry abnormal signal recognition system based on BPSK modulation is designed.Through the telemetry module of satellite mobile communication of BP neural network,the B/S pattern recognition module is established.With the help of BPSK numerical control oscillator and virtual instrument communication module,the telemetry abnormal signal is processed directionally.The non-circular phase and non-circular rate are determined,the principle of subspace characteristics is defined,the transmission direction of telemetry abnormal signal is estimated,the instantaneous characteristics and waveform character-istics of telemetry abnormal signal are extracted,the parameters of telemetry abnormal signal are calculated,and the identification of te-lemetry abnormal signal of satellite mobile communication is realized.The results demonstrate the transmission compatibility and recog-nition accuracy of the proposed system.
